Hail damage roof repair involves inspecting and restoring roofs that have been impacted by hailstorms. When hailstones strike a roof, they can cause a range of issues, from minor surface dents to more serious structural damage. Service providers assess the extent of the damage, often using specialized tools and visual inspections to identify areas where the hail has compromised shingles, metal panels, or other roofing materials. The goal is to determine whether repairs are sufficient or if more extensive work, such as replacing damaged shingles or sections of the roof, is necessary to maintain the roof’s integrity.
This service helps address common problems caused by hail, including cracked or broken shingles, dents in metal roofing, and granule loss that can weaken the roof’s protective layer. Over time, untreated hail damage can lead to leaks, water intrusion, and even mold growth if moisture seeps into the underlying structure. Repairing hail damage promptly can prevent further deterioration and extend the life of the roof. Professional contractors use methods like patching, shingle replacement, and sealing to restore the roof’s protective barrier and prevent future issues caused by weather-related impacts.

The overview below groups typical Hail Damage Roof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Chelsea, AL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- for minor hail damage such as loose shingles or small dents, local pros typ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ine repairs fall within this range, depending on the extent of the damage and roof size.
Moderate Damage - moderate hail impacts that require partial repairs or patchwork often cost between $600 and $1,500. These projects are common when multiple shingles are affected but a full replacement isn't necessary.
Extensive Damage - larger areas of damage or more complex repairs can range from $1,500 to $3,500. Fewer projects reach this tier, usually involving significant roof sections or multiple layers needing attention.
Full Roof Replacement - in cases of severe hail damage requiring complete roof replacement, costs typically start around $5,000 and can go higher, depending on roof size and materials. Many full replacements are on the higher end of this spectrum due to the scope of work involved.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How can I tell if my roof has hail damage? Signs of hail damage include dents, cracks, or missing shingles, along with visible bruising or granule loss on the roof surface. A local contractor can inspect your roof to assess the extent of damage.
What types of damage does hail cause to roofs? Hail can cause dents, cracks, and punctures in roofing materials, leading to potential leaks and structural issues if not addressed promptly.
Are there specific roof materials more susceptible to hail damage? Certain materials like asphalt shingles and metal roofing may be more vulnerable to hail impacts, though damage can occur to many roof types depending on hail size and force.
What should I do if I notice hail damage on my roof? It's recommended to contact local service providers for an inspection and to discuss repair options to prevent further issues.
Can hail damage lead to leaks or other problems? Yes, hail damage can compromise the roof’s integrity, increasing the risk of leaks and water intrusion if not repaired after damage is identified.
